About Us

Icknield Community College is a top rated, Secondary, Co-Ed school located in Oxfordshire, South East.

It has 732 students from age 11-16 yr with a student-teacher ratio of 16 : 1.

At this school, 48% of pupils achieved grade 5 or more at GCSE.

This school rated Good by recent Ofsted inspection.

From the Icknield Community College
Establish a setting where all pupils feel protected and safe.
We foster an environment at school where all kids are appreciated and where individuals' uniqueness are acknowledged and celebrated.
We want to encourage our kids' great learning within the larger school culture.
The best results for our students, in our opinion, come from amazing learning combined with good teaching and a rigorous curriculum (please see our statements on teaching and curriculum here).
At Icknield Community College, we support lifelong learning, and as such, we think that developing an excellent professional development programme is important.
Make sure students have the education and training necessary for the future.
We think it is essential to build the abilities our students will need for future schooling, training, or job, in addition to preparing them for the knowledge and skills they need to finish their exams efficiently.
Beginning in Year 7, our Careers Programme (link) lasts the entire five years that students are enrolled with us.

Icknield Community College Reviews
5 (1 review)
Great teachers, and amazing support for revision for GCSE’s . Both my children are very happy at school. I wish the school had a 6 form as continuing with A’levels at Icknield would have been our preference
